Разница между вертикальным и горизонтальным слиянием таблиц в pandas заключается в том, как происходит объединение данных:
- Вертикальное объединение (axis=0) предполагает сложение строк друг на друга, при этом сохраняются исходные индексы из каждого датафрейма. 2 Например, если огромный набор данных в CSV-формате разделён на несколько файлов, то с помощью вертикального слияния можно создать единый DataFrame. 3
- Горизонтальное объединение (axis=1) предполагает объединение столбцов бок о бок. 2 Этот метод подходит, когда у датафреймов разные столбцы или у каждого из них уникальные имена столбцов. 2 Например, когда нужно объединить данные по разным измерениям, где каждый датафрейм представляет разный набор признаков для одного и того же индекса. 2
Для вертикального объединения таблиц в pandas используется функция concat(), а для горизонтального — merge(). 15